Context: Ardenfell line margins slipped three points over two quarters. Drivers: input steel costs, aggressive discounting at the Westmoor branch, and a stale price book. Proposal: uplift list prices four percent, tighten discount authority to regional level, sunset the two lowest-margin SKUs. Risk: volume loss at Halverton accounts, estimated under two percent. Decision requested at Thursday's review. Modelling assumptions are in the appendix pack. The commercial reasoning leadership wants kept close is noted directly below.

board note of tajop-yajof: The finance team signed off on a budget of $77.6 million for Project Pramir.

## Nightly reindex — Wrenfield search

The reindex job runs at 02:00 cluster time. It rebuilds the Wrenfield catalog index from the primary store, swaps aliases atomically, then drops the old index after a ten-minute grace period. Normal runtime: under 40 minutes. If it exceeds 90, page the on-call; do not kill the job mid-swap. New hires: never trigger a manual reindex during business hours. The job reads its settings from a single config block, reproduced below.

config for yahof-tajop:
zorath:
  pin: 7493
  metrics_host: metrics.zorath.tolvaqsys.internal
  tenant: praiel
  seal: seal_fd9cd4f1

14:22 — Support-visible impact begins: cross-service traces in Spanloom stop stitching after the Orbiter checkout service deploy, so tickets about "missing order steps" reflect broken trace propagation, not lost orders. Root cause: the new release dropped the context header on async hops. Mitigation was a rollback at 14:51; traces backfilled within ten minutes. The affected build is identified below.

build token for fajop-kageg: htk14_a2d40227103e0f

## Vendor Note: Brightquarry Hermetic Build Migration

Quick context for folks joining the team: we're moving our build off the old Saltmere scripts onto the hermetic Brightquarry system our vendor maintains. Toolchains are now pinned, so no more "works on my laptop" surprises. The vendor handles cache infrastructure and upgrades on a quarterly contract. For licensing or support questions, ping their account desk.

alerts address for kafof-bagag: kasael@olvarqdyn.corp